Roberto Merhi: 'I'm really happy with my result'
At the Monaco Grand Prix, the Manor F1 Team sadly did not get the opportunity to repeat their amazing result they achieved in 2014, but both of their drivers managed to finish the race; another great step forward for the team after everything they have been through in the past twelve months. Rookie driver Roberto Merhi finished in sixteenth place, which is best result of the season so far, and team-mate Will Stevens in seventeenth, although the Briton's pace was hampered after he sustained front wing damage in the early stages of the race. Merhi commented that he was very happy with the result he achieved at the circuit yesterday and is pleased that he managed to bring the car home....
